Since 1996, Lee Jeans and the American Cancer Society has dedicated the first Friday in October to this cause. The fundraiser calls for employees of various companies to donate $5 or more in exchange for wearing jeans to work. Denim Day participants have raised more than $91 million since the program’s beginning. Donations from Denim Day help the American Cancer Society conduct research to fight breast cancer, ensure patients’ access to free programs and provide any additional support for those affected by the disease.
